概括
人类特异性基因CHRFAM7A对α7尼古丁性乙胆受体 (α7 nAChR) 进行负调节. 这一基因可能解释了为什么针对α7 nAChR的治疗方法在人体试验中失败,这表明了新的治疗策略.

背景情况:
- 阿尔法7尼古丁性乙胆受体 (α7 nAChR) 是认知障碍的关键标.
- 临床前研究显示出有希望的结果,但人类临床试验在很大程度上失败了,这表明了翻译差距.
- CHRFAM7A是一种特定于人类的融合基因,可以负面调节α7 nAChR.

主要成果:
- CHRFAM7A是一种独特的人类基因.
- CHRFAM7A作为α7 nAChR活动的负调节剂.
- 在以前的临床前药物查中,CHRFAM7A的存在和功能没有被考虑.
结论:
- 在人类临床试验中,CHRFAM7A可能是导致α7 nAChR向药物失败的关键因素.
- 需要进一步研究CHRFAM7A的遗传结构和功能影响.
- 人类相关的模型和CHRFAM7A的考虑为开发有效治疗认知和上皮层功能障碍的新途径提供了新的途径.

During most eukaryotic translation processes, the small 40S ribosome subunit scans an mRNA from its 5' end until it encounters the first start AUG codon. The large 60S ribosomal subunit then joins the smaller one to initiate protein synthesis. The location of the translation initiation is largely determined by the nucleotides near the start codon as there may be multiple translation initiation sites present on the mRNA. Because the DNA segments are cut and reorganized in a direction-specific manner, site-specific recombination has emerged as an efficient genetic engineering technique. Flippase and Cyclization recombinases or Flp and Cre, respectively, are two members of the tyrosine recombinase family derived from bacteriophages, that are used to mediate site-specific DNA insertions, deletions, and targeted expression of proteins in mammalian cell lines.

The evolution of new genes is critical for speciation. Exon recombination, also known as exon shuffling or domain shuffling, is an important means of new gene formation. It is observed across vertebrates, invertebrates, and in some plants such as potatoes and sunflowers. During exon recombination, exons from the same or different genes recombine and produce new exon-intron combinations, which might evolve into new genes.

Translation is the process of synthesizing proteins from the genetic information carried by messenger RNA (mRNA). Following transcription, it constitutes the final step in the expression of genes. This process is carried out by ribosomes, complexes of protein and specialized RNA molecules. Ribosomes, transfer RNA (tRNA), and other proteins produce a chain of amino acids—the polypeptide—as the end product of translation.
